Cybersecurity Analyst Internship information

What does a cybersecurity analyst intern do?

A Cybersecurity Analyst Intern assists in protecting an organization's computer systems and networks from cyber threats. They typically monitor network activity, analyze security incidents, help with vulnerability assessments, and support the implementation of security measures. Interns often work closely with experienced cybersecurity professionals to learn about threat detection, incident response, and best security practices. This role is ideal for students or recent graduates looking to gain hands-on experience in the cybersecurity field.

What are the key skills and qualifications needed to thrive as a cybersecurity analyst intern?

To thrive as a Cybersecurity Analyst Intern, you typically need foundational knowledge in computer science, networking, and information security principles, often gained through coursework or relevant certifications. Familiarity with security tools such as SIEM platforms, vulnerability scanners, and basic scripting languages is highly beneficial. Strong analytical thinking, attention to detail, and teamwork skills help interns proactively identify and respond to security threats. These competencies are crucial for effectively supporting organizational security and learning in a dynamic, high-stakes environment.

What are some common challenges faced by cybersecurity analyst interns, and how can they effectively overcome them?

Cybersecurity Analyst Interns often face challenges such as keeping up with rapidly evolving threats, understanding complex security tools, and balancing multiple tasks like monitoring alerts and conducting vulnerability assessments. To overcome these, it's helpful to proactively seek mentorship from experienced team members, regularly review security documentation, and participate in simulation exercises. Building strong foundational knowledge and staying curious about new threats will help interns adapt quickly and make meaningful contributions to the security team.

What is the difference between Cybersecurity Analyst Internship vs Cybersecurity Analyst?

AspectCybersecurity Analyst InternshipCybersecurity Analyst
Required CredentialsTypically pursuing or recent graduate with relevant courseworkUsually requires a bachelor’s degree in cybersecurity, computer science, or related field; certifications like CompTIA Security+ are common
Work EnvironmentInternship programs, often in corporate or government settings, with supervised tasksFull-time professional role, responsible for monitoring, analyzing, and responding to security threats
Employer & Industry UsageInternship positions offered by companies, government agencies, and organizations for trainingPermanent or contract roles in various industries such as finance, healthcare, and tech

The main difference between a Cybersecurity Analyst Internship and a Cybersecurity Analyst is experience level and responsibility. Internships are entry-level, focused on learning and supporting security teams, while analysts are full-time professionals managing security operations independently.
